Concrete Water Damage Restoration Cost in Centreville, VA

The cost of concrete water damage restoration in Centreville, VA will vary depending on the severity and size of the affected area, as well as local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water removal and cleanup $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local labor costs
Drying and d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ment costs
Repair and reconstruction $2,000 – $10,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and materials costs
Final walkthrough and quality control $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and labor costs
Emergency services (after hours or weekends) $1,000 – $5,000 Time of day, day of the week, and labor costs
Travel fees (for locations outside of Centreville, VA) $100 – $500 Distance from our location, travel time, and labor costs

Common Questions About Concrete Water Damage Restoration

What causes concrete water damage?

Concrete water damage can be caused by a variety of factors, including heavy rainfall, burst pipes, and flooding. If you notice any unusual changes in your concrete, contact us to schedule an assessment.

How long does concrete water damage restoration take?

The length of time required for concrete water damage restoration will depend on the severity and size of the affected area, as well as local conditions. On average, our team can complete a restoration in 3-5 days.
